Originally released by Reprise Records, Southern Nights was both a sonic experiment and a personal reflection for Toussaint. Rooted in the hazy beauty of Louisiana’s bayous and backroads, the album’s dreamlike title track—which Glen Campbell would later turn into a crossover hit—originated as a deeply autobiographical piece reflecting Toussaint’s childhood memories.

Allen Toussaint, a seminal figure in New Orleans R&B and funk, was the creative force behind hits for Lee Dorsey, Irma Thomas, The Meters, and many more. Southern Nights marked a rare moment where he took center stage as both an experimental composer and soulful storyteller.
